World remains seconds from global catastrophe as Doomsday Clock is updated for 2024

The Doomsday Clock has been set for 2024, with the Bulletin of the Atomic Scientists declaring the world remains 90 seconds from global catastrophe. The clock was founded in 1945 by Albert Einstein, J. Robert Oppenheimer, and University of Chicago scientists who helped develop the first atomic weapons in the Manhattan Project.
